Dutch owner Vroon has announced that its ship management unit VOS Singapore has secured a third-party ship management contract with Bruneian OSV owner Lantana Services.
The contract is for 2011-built AHTS vessel Ena Shogun, which will commence a one-year project with a Bruneian oil company primarily supporting semi-submersible rigs in their fleet.
“This exciting contract provides us with a strengthened platform to position Vroon Offshore Services in the Brunei workboat market with one of our best disciplines, that of ship management,” Vroon said in a release.
Vroon owns a large OSV fleet of 92 vessels through its subsidiary Vroon Offshore services.
